I have a Windows 2000 Pro workstation that has Office 2000 Pro installed which is connected to a Novell network. When trying to save or change an Office document (Publisher and PowerPoint so far) to/from the client's server folder I keep getting error messages of not having the proper permission. I've gone into the files in question in the server folder and have changed the access permissions. However, I still keep getting the error messages. Is there a setting I'm missing at the workstation? By the way, I've tried changing the file permissions while logged in both as the user and as the system administrator.
 
Are you able to save the file to a local disk?

If so, it is likely that the directory permissions in 2000 or the user rights in Novell do not allow you to write to that directory/drive.

If this is the case you have to change the rights on the host server and not from a workstation. Since rights are inheritable you'll need to be careful not to update an entire group of people as opposed to just yourself.
